is a vital field that intersects with gender issues, and this Professional Certificate aims to bridge this gap. The course is designed for TESOL professionals who want to understand the complexities of gender in language teaching and learning.
By exploring the intersection of gender and language, learners will gain a deeper understanding of how language is used to reinforce or challenge social norms and power dynamics.
Through a combination of theoretical foundations and practical applications, learners will develop the skills to create inclusive and respectful learning environments for students from diverse backgrounds.
Some key topics covered in the course include:
Gender and language, Power dynamics, Cultural sensitivity, and Inclusive teaching practices.
By the end of the course, learners will be equipped to address the complex issues surrounding gender in TESOL and contribute to creating a more equitable and just learning environment.
